    A 20-year-old man who arranged a drug deal that ended with a Colorado Springs, Colo. man shot to death in San Bernardino three years ago was sentenced to more than 15 years in federal prison on Monday, June 3, officials said.

    Dillion Jones, of San Bernardino, pleaded guilty in March to counts including conspiracy to interfere with commerce by robbery, interference with commerce by robbery, discharging a firearm during and in relation to a crime of violence resulting in death, discharging a firearm during and in relation to a crime of violence  and possessing a stolen firearm.

    In July 2021, Jones placed an order for one pound of marijuana with the victim, Daniel Michel, 21, knowing that neither of his co-conspirators, brothers Martrell Patrick Shaw and Rontrell Brainell Shaw had enough money to pay for it, according to the U.S. Attorney’s Office. The trio robbed the victim at gunpoint at their meeting spot in a residential neighborhood in the 1300 block of West Hill Drive.

    Jones and Martrell Shaw carried loaded firearms and Rontrell Shaw acted as the driver.

    One of the men shot Michel twice during the robbery, striking him in the neck and torso, and fleeing after stealing the marijuana along with a firearm belonging to Michel, officials said.

    He was taken to a hospital, where he was pronounced dead.

    Jones was sentenced in U.S. District Court to 15 and a half years in prison. He was also ordered to pay $14,342 in restitution.

    Rontrell Shaw, 22, was sentenced in January to 14 years in federal prison along with his his brother, Martrell Shaw, 20, who was sentenced to 20 years in federal prison.
